The ‘What’, ‘How’, and ‘Why’ of Agriculture and Agroecology

The challengesAgroecology of our present agriculture and food systems are consequences of the ideologies of our recent past in agriculture. This chapter critically reviews definitions and technologies of what has been considered ‘conventional’ agriculture. We consider the consequences and propose a new paradigm for the second Green Revolution under the school of agroecology: Low-carbon agriculture/climate-smart agriculture.
